Typical Electricians Costs in Cabarita

These are approximate price ranges based on common jobs in the area. Actual costs depend on complexity, materials, and urgency.

ServiceEstimated Cost
Power Point Installation$80.00–$200.00
Lighting Fixture Replacement$100.00–$250.00
Switchboard Upgrade$800.00–$2,500.00
Smoke Detector Installation$100.00–$250.00
Electric Oven Installation$150.00–$350.00
Electrical Safety Inspection$200.00–$400.00

Electrical Licensing & Rules in New South Wales

Important regulations and resources to help you hire with confidence in New South Wales.

Electrical Contractor License

An electrical contractor licence issued by NSW Fair Trading is required to contract for electrical work. Performing unlicensed electrical wiring work is a breach of the Home Building Act and attracts significant penalties.

Qualified Supervisor Certificate

Any person supervising electrical work must hold a Qualified Supervisor Certificate to ensure the work complies with legislative and safety standards.

Public Liability Insurance

Holding public liability insurance (commonly at least $5 million) is recommended to protect against third‑party injury or property damage. Insurers often require proof of licensing for cover.

Compliance with AS/NZS 3000

All electrical installations must comply with the Wiring Rules (AS/NZS 3000) to ensure safety and reliability.

Continuing Professional Development

Ongoing training and professional development are encouraged to maintain knowledge of current regulations, safety practices and emerging technologies.
